NMPT handles record iron ore fines

Our Bureau

Mangalore , March 2

A record quantity of 32,499 tonnes of iron ore fines was loaded to m.v. Dubai Jewel at the New Mangalore port on February 28.

A press release by the New Mangalore Port Trust (NMPT) said here on Thursday that this is the highest quantity of iron ore fines manually handled at the port in a day, surpassing the earlier record of 28,391 tonnes loaded to m.v. Namrun on February 15. The release said that a record quantity of 12,129 tonnes of iron ore fines was loaded to the ship in a single shift on February 28, surpassing its earlier record of 11,061 tonnes.

The port handled 5 million tonnes of iron ore fines during the current fiscal, the release added.
